Explanation:
Faulty parallelism occurs when elements in a sentence that should be parallel in structure are not. In the given example, "I like to swim, biking, and to run in the mornings," the phrasing is inconsistent. "To swim" and "to run" use the infinitive form, while "biking" is in the gerund form. For proper parallelism, all elements in the list should match in structure. Thus, a corrected version might read, "I like swimming, biking, and running in the mornings," or "I like to swim, to bike, and to run in the mornings." This alignment creates a smoother and clearer sentence that correctly maintains parallel structure.
